So how do you apply these lashes? It’s super simple! Just apply your eye makeup like normal (shadow, eye liner) then curl and apply mascara to your natural lashes. Now you’re ready for the falsies. Gently remove the lashes from the container making sure not to pull too hard which can result in tweaking the shape. Then apply a very thin layer of DUO brand false lash glue. This part is super important! Wait about 30 seconds before applying the lash. They will adhere much easier and faster without slipping and sliding around your eye if the glue is tacky. Position the lash above your natural lashes as close to your lash line as you can get. Make sure you don’t apply the lashes past the outer corner of your eye because that will make your eyes look droopy and it’s all about lifting them up! If you don’t place the lashes down perfectly you have a little bit of “play” time to adjust them just right until the glue is completely dry and set. You can leave your lashes as is or apply another coat of mascara, very gently to weave the false lashes with your natural ones.
